Mascarin Family Wines is a boutique winery in Sonoma County, California, known for its blend of old-world winemaking traditions and sustainable farming practices. The winery produces limited-production wines, including a single-vineyard Chardonnay from the Dalya Estate, a whole-cluster Pinot Noir from the Sonoma Coast, and a Red Field Blend from their estate Angelo Vineyard.
